Electrolysis & Laser Exam Questions & Answers
100% Correct!!

the year galvanic eletrolysis was created - ANSWER1875



who created galvanic electrolysis - ANSWERDr. Charles E Michel



the year multiple needle was created - ANSWER1916



creator of multiple needle - ANSWERPaul Kree



the year thermolysis was created - ANSWER1924



creator of thermolysis - ANSWERDr. Henri Bordier



year the blend method was created - ANSWER1945



creator of the blend method - ANSWERSt. Pierre & Hinkle



most common areas for androgens to cause hair growth - ANSWERupper lip and chin



Hypertrichosis - ANSWERabnormally excessive hair growth on normal parts of the body



direct cause of hirsutism - ANSWERexcess of androgens



causes of hair growth - ANSWERcongenital, topical, systemic



how old does a child have to be to receive electrolysis - ANSWER14



chapter _______ of the Florida Statute, creates and regulates the DOH & DBPR - ANSWER455

,FAC (Florida Administrative Code) contains rules set by DOH in ch ___________, sections ______-
________ - ANSWERch 64B8 / sec 50-56



what part of the administrative code governs the licensure + inspections , and must be displayed -
ANSWER64B8 - 51.006 FAC



recommended insurance - ANSWERmalpractice & liability



who issues an electrologly license - ANSWERDepartment of Health



when do licenses need to be renewed - ANSWERevery 2 years (even # years)



you must renew your license before - ANSWERMay 31st



what does laser stand for - ANSWERLight Amplification by Stimulated Emission of Radiation



what laser is good for all skin types - ANSWERAlexandrite (sometimes the Nd:YAG)



λ of ruby laser - ANSWER694nm



λ of alexandrite laser - ANSWER755nm



λ of diode laser - ANSWER810nm



λ of Nd:YAG laser - ANSWER1064nm



most common laser - ANSWERpulsed



the greater the λ, the _________er the penetration into the body tissue - ANSWERdeep



most common form of skin cancer - ANSWERbasal cell carcinoma

, chromophore - ANSWERabsorbs the light, its the "target" for laser



three characteristics of a laser - ANSWERmonochromatic, coherent, collimated



three characteristics of IPL - ANSWERpolychromatic, incoherent, non-collimated



year the ruby laser was created - ANSWER1960



who were the first creators of the ruby laser - ANSWERTheodore Maiman / Gordon Gould



_____________ determines λ & defines the attraction to the intended target - ANSWERmedium



Gas lasers - ANSWERCO² or Argon



solid lasers - ANSWERNd:YAG or Alexandrite



liquid laser - ANSWERturnable dye laser



ionizing radiation - ANSWERchanges DNA



non-ionizing radiation - ANSWERdoes not change DNA



______ & ___________________ go hand in hand - ANSWERTRT & Pulse Duration



minimum spot size for hair removal - ANSWER7-10mm



________________________________ is formed at the positive pole during galvanic -
ANSWERhydrochloric acid



brown-purple spots that can be a sign of over treatment - ANSWERpetechiae
